Doors with Windows: A Perfect Blend of Functionality and Aesthetics

Doors are important components of any structure, serving both functional and aesthetic functions. Amongst different door types, doors with windows-- often referred to as glazed doors-- provide a flexible service that enhances natural light, enhances atmosphere, and provides presence without compromising personal privacy. This post aims to check out the benefits, style factors to consider, and frequently asked questions relating to doors with windows.

Benefits of Doors with Windows

Incorporating windows into door designs provides many benefits that can considerably improve the appeal and functionality of an area. Below are some of the key advantages of doors with windows:

1. Natural Light

  • Brightens Interiors: Windows enable natural sunshine to fill the room, developing a warm and welcoming atmosphere.
  • Lowers Energy Costs: Increased natural light can decrease dependence on synthetic lighting, resulting in energy savings.

2. Enhanced Aesthetics

  • Elegant Designs: Glazed doors come in numerous designs, from modern to conventional, allowing homeowners to select alternatives that suit their taste.
  • Visual Appeal: The combination of windows creates an aesthetically appealing focal point that can elevate the overall appearance of both exterior and interiors.

3. Increased Visibility

  • Security Feature: Doors with windows can offer exposure into and out of an area, improving security by enabling people to see who is at the door.
  • Connection to Outdoors: They develop a seamless connection between indoor and outside areas, promoting a sense of openness.

4. Versatility in Use

  • Exterior And Interior Options: Glazed doors can be used for both purposes, whether resulting in a garden, patio area, or room divisions inside the home.
  • Range of Materials: Available in wood, fiberglass, or metal, these doors can be personalized based upon personal choices and structural requirements.

Style Considerations for Doors with Windows

While the benefits are clear, there are a number of aspects to consider when picking doors with windows. Homeowners must take the following into account:

1. Glass Type

  • Double or Triple Glazing: Better insulation worths can be attained with double or triple-glazed glass, which helps keep indoor temperature levels.
  • Tinted or Frosted Glass: These options can provide additional personal privacy while still enabling light to filter through.

2. New Windows And Doors Frame Material

  • Wood: Offers a classic aesthetic but requires more maintenance.
  • Fiberglass: Provides durability and energy effectiveness however at a higher expense.
  • Metal: Highly long lasting and typically used in contemporary styles, though it can be less energy-efficient.

3. Design and Design

  • Standard vs. Modern: Selecting a design that matches the home's architecture will boost cohesiveness within the home.
  • Panel Configuration: Doors can feature numerous panel configurations, consisting of single or double panes, which can be tailored according to individual visual preferences.

4. Security Features

  • Strengthened Glass: Security-rated glass can help secure versus break-ins while guaranteeing security.
  • Locks and Hardware: Opt for quality locking mechanisms to boost security further.

Frequently asked question Section

Q1: Are doors with windows more costly than routine doors?

A1: Generally, glazed doors can be more expensive due to the added materials and technology. However, expenses can vary commonly based on design, materials, and functions.

Q2: How do I measure for a door with windows?

A2: Measure the height and width of the door opening, considering the rough opening as well. It's necessary to represent frame thickness and any additional components.

Q3: Can I set up a door with windows myself?

A3: While technically possible, it is advised to hire a professional to make sure proper installation, alignment, and sealing, which can prevent future issues.

Q4: Do glazed doors need special maintenance?

A4: Maintenance differs by product. Wooden doors might require regular painting or sealing, while fiberglass and metal doors generally need less upkeep.
